From: Chun-Hung Wu <chun-hung.wu@xxxxxxxxxxxx> MTK_MMSYS driver tristrate support. Signed-off-by: Chun-Hung Wu <chun-hung.wu@xxxxxxxxxxxx> Signed-off-by: Yongqiang Niu <yongqiang.niu@xxxxxxxxxxxx> --- drivers/soc/mediatek/Kconfig | 2 +- drivers/soc/mediatek/mtk-mmsys.c | 7 ++++++-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/drivers/soc/mediatek/Kconfig b/drivers/soc/mediatek/Kconfig index fdd8bc0..1437ed0 100644 --- a/drivers/soc/mediatek/Kconfig +++ b/drivers/soc/mediatek/Kconfig @@ -66,7 +66,7 @@ config MTK_SCPSYS_PM_DOMAINS tasks in the system. config MTK_MMSYS - bool "MediaTek MMSYS Support" + tristate "MediaTek MMSYS Support" default ARCH_MEDIATEK depends on HAS_IOMEM help diff --git a/drivers/soc/mediatek/mtk-mmsys.c b/drivers/soc/mediatek/mtk-mmsys.c index 18f9397..55a104e 100644 --- a/drivers/soc/mediatek/mtk-mmsys.c +++ b/drivers/soc/mediatek/mtk-mmsys.c @@ -6,6 +6,7 @@ #include <linux/device.h> #include <linux/io.h> +#include <linux/module.h> #include <linux/of_device.h> #include <linux/platform_device.h> #include <linux/soc/mediatek/mtk-mmsys.h> @@ -370,4 +371,8 @@ static int mtk_mmsys_probe(struct platform_device *pdev) .probe = mtk_mmsys_probe, }; -builtin_platform_driver(mtk_mmsys_drv); +module_platform_driver(mtk_mmsys_drv); + +MODULE_AUTHOR("Yongqiang Niu, MediaTek"); +MODULE_DESCRIPTION("MediaTek MMSYS Driver"); +MODULE_LICENSE("GPL v2"); -- 1.8.1.1.dirty